On May 14th, Daily Acts and Laura Allen, founding member of Greywater Action, teamed up to bring you a stellar overview of greywater concepts.

Within our homes there are many avenues to be able able to re-use water in ways that are beneficial for our environment, our treatment facilities, and our wallet; don’t you want to be able to pay for something once and use it twice?! Through simple design and creativity you can easily take advantage of greywater! Greywater is gently used water from your bathroom sinks, showers, tubs, and washing machines. It’s a valuable resource that can help your garden flourish.

During this webinar, Laura Allen walks us through the greywater basics and the various systems that can be utilized and maintained for all to benefit from. She explains laundry-to-landscape systems, branched drain systems, calculating your water use and irrigation needs, and more!

Laura Allen is a founding member of Greywater Action and has spent the past 20 years exploring low-tech sustainable water solutions. She authored The Water-Wise Home: How to Conserve and Reuse Water in Your Home and Landscape and Greywater, Green Landscape (Storey Press). Laura leads classes and workshops on rainwater harvesting, greywater reuse, and composting toilets, and works on policies and codes for water reuse systems in the west.
